Description
We're looking for a Senior Fullstack Software Engineer with expertise in Node.js, React, Typescript, Javascript, and PostgreSQL. You will architect, develop and ship features with your cross-functional product and UX partners, as well as your fellow software engineers. You will also be expected to participate in the feature design process with our lean and talented team, drive new functionality, contribute to architectural and performance improvements, and overall bring your best every day to our team.

User engagement, feature ideas, roadmap planning, and technical discussions are very much a team sport in our organization, and we want you to come with opinions, best practices, and great ideas.

In this role you will:
- Plan, develop, and ship new features alongside UX, product, and your fellow developers and designers, as well as users and stakeholders
- Write maintainable & testable application code across the tech stack - from frontend, to API, to data layer - with great attention to detail, testing (unit and E2E), and documentation
- Review code and collaborate on pull requests with your teammates
Identify and optimize performance bottlenecks that affect user workflows
- Collaborate constantly with users, cross-functional teams, team members, leadership, and stakeholders to move projects along, gain clarity, and be able to ship the best possible experience and solution
- Constantly learn and improve your own technical skills by reading code, documentation, running experiments and talking to your colleagues
- Own features and solutions across the tech stack, from concept/RFC/ideation to shipping them to production, iterating, and maintaining them long-term
- Hold yourself and your team members accountable to the high standards of design, quality, and execution that exist at Apple
